    DanaNM replied to the topic Bunny is underweight in the forum DIET & CARE 5 years, 4 months ago

    How long have you been feeding just 2 tablespoons of pellets?

    Young bunnies should usually have more (some people say unlimited up to a year old, but usually that’s a bit excessive), so if he’s been on that ration for a while then he might not be getting enough calories.

    Bam replied to the topic Bunny Safe Garden Cilantro / Dill Pest Control Options… in the forum HOUSE RABBIT Q & A 5 years, 4 months ago

    Some pests like aphids can be dealt with with a few drops of dishwashing soap, a tablespoon or so of rubbing alcohol, plus a drop of vegetable oil in a liter of water. Use a spray bottle. For funghi, baking soda in water can have some effect. Slugs you pretty much have to remove manually.
